Summary

Implements TLS groups/curve preferences support in NewTLSConfigFromProfile() by leveraging the library-go crypto package.

Fixes #20

  • Bumps openshift/api to v0.0.0-20260702202555-ef71f942ef6c (includes Groups field)
  • Uses libgocrypto.CurveIDsForTLSGroups() to map TLS groups/curve preferences to Go curve IDs
  • Gracefully filters unsupported curves (post-quantum hybrids in Go 1.25)
  • Adds comprehensive test coverage for TLS groups/curve preference scenarios

This pull request updates go.mod dependency versions, including a bump to openshift/api, refreshed go-openapi/swag indirect dependencies, removal of josharian/intern and mailru/easyjson, and updates to various other indirect dependencies and the library-go replace directive. Separately, NewTLSConfigFromProfile in pkg/tls/tls.go now derives tls.Config.CurvePreferences from profile.Groups, setting it only when preferences exist, and returns a combined list of unsupported cipher and curve group names via a renamed return value. Corresponding test cases were added covering supported groups, unsupported groups, empty groups, and Intermediate profile behavior.

pkg/tls/tls.go (1)

119-121: 🧹 Nitpick | 🔵 Trivial

Post-quantum curve gap noted and tracked.

The TODO correctly flags that post-quantum hybrid curves (SecP256r1MLKEM768, SecP384r1MLKEM1024) are not supported in Go 1.25 and are gracefully filtered as unsupported. Since this shared TLS helper may end up protecting long-lived secrets across consuming controller-runtime projects, worth ensuring downstream consumers are aware of the current PQ gap until Go 1.26+ lands support.
